I agree, these tanks are (re)deploying to an area that is not readily accessible by railroad. Long hitches over land would wear out the tank tracks and force repairs. (In WWII tracks break all the time, that's the main reason why tanks carry multiple spare pieces, not just as extra armor.) Therefore, rail was the main tank transport. If you take a hit with a barrel of fuel on the back, it will be "bad" for the tank and it's crew. These tankers must feel pretty safe to run with only the driver inside, fuel drums on the back, and "bags on the 'brakes".
